“Good location but disgusting carpets and insects galore”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 July 2009

The value of the place cannot be faulted for long term stays- we got about $1000 for the month. But the rooms (we stayed in several) had carpet that caused our toddler's feet to turn black in 5 mins. The rest of the time we wore flip flops but then every time you go onto any of the tiling the dirt leaves black marks on that! We complained to the front desk and they just shrugged and told my husband that we should wear slippers -nice!
The people on the front desk in the mornings but the late afternoon shift is very rude if you 'interupt' her. In our room on the first floor -Ants appeared from nowhere all the time and there is around 30 dead woodlice behind the chest of drawers -never mind live ones climbing the walls at night.

“Pretty nice!”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 9 June 2009

This is no luxury hotel by any means, but I still enjoyed my stay. The outside of the hotel was very nice. There's a nice big pond with geese and ducks always around it.

The room was clean, but not spotless. There was a little stain on the carpet and one on the chair. The shower had two tiny spots of mold on the wall. There was soap, but no shampoo in the room. I stayed for a week and the room was not cleaned each day. I was told this at check-in and I actually prefer this to having a maid come in each day when I travel alone, so this was no problem. The air conditioning worked well, and had a nice thermostat on the wall to control it.

My room had a queen sized bed and was of a decent size. The kitchenette had a cook top with two electric burners, a microwave oven, a full sized fridge, a toaster, a coffee pot and a sink. There was also an ironing board and iron and a hair dryer. The microwave and refrigerator were very clean. There was also a complete place setting for two (plates, bowls, forks, spoons), two pans, a big spoon, can opener and a strainer. No spatula or dish soap was provided.

The furniture in the room was a chair with an ottoman, a desk with a computer chair, a four drawer dresser that the TV (25") sat on and a bar type area with two chairs in the kitchenette.

The TV channels included Showtime, Showtime2 and Showtime extreme which was nice. The staff was really friendly and said "good morning" to me each day as I passed to go to my conference.

The hotel is located right across the street from a shopping center with a theater and is in a nice neighborhood. I did not feel afraid walking to and from the movies alone at night. All in all it was a nice place to stay and I would stay again.

“Better than I expected--cheap, lots of amenities, secure”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 March 2009

I pricelined this hotel for 30 dollars. After reading the reviews here, I was a little frightened it would be extremely gross. But when I pulled up I was surprised that everything looked very new. The building is very secure, requiring carded entry. I called ahead and said I'd be arriving late, which they told me would be no problem. Because of the key carded entry I had to call someone to come down and she didn't seem overjoyed about that. That's why I rated their service "eh."

It was reasonably clean--the kitchen and fridge were actually really clean. The carpet seemed a little old by clean.

The kitchen was really large. The photos look exactly like what my room looked like,

The fridge and heater ran kind of loud. I don't know if this was just my room or all of them. It didn't bother me, but it might someone else.

It is conveniently across the street from the mall.

“Great Location”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 8 July 2008

Spent 3 nights here over a long weekend. The rooms were large and had plenty of storage space. The accomodations were pretty basic other than having the kitchenette. The room itself seemed to be clean, but the dishes in the cabinets were sticky and dirty. The best thing about this place is the location. It is very close to many highways and the tollway as well as across the street from Yorktown mall. I was able to find plenty of good places to eat in the area.

“They have cleaned up their act.”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 4 February 2008

We read the TA reviews from 2006 and 2007 and were quite anxious after having booked this motel room on Priceline. But we were very pleasantly surprised. The lobby was bright, clean and cheery; the staff was friendly and helpful -- in fact they called our room to ask if there was anything we needed. Most importantly, the room was big and clean. Bathroom and kitchen were very tidy and spotless. Bed linens were clean. It looked like the carpet was fairly new and the walls had been recently painted. We had a very pleasant stay.
